At least give the poor guy an explanation.

'69 "LT-1" = Gen I SBC (actually, I thought it was 1970, but I could be wrong).

'92-'97 "LT1" = Gen II SBC.

'69 LT-1 heads would be a downgrade, if they fit (which they don't) on a Gen II LT1.

Don't let the fact that the factory reused a designation (mostly) fool you into thinking they are the same thing, compatible, etc.
